Review | |||||||
With a name like Freedomination I was expecting some East Coast or maybe Bay Area Thrash Metal from this young Finnish band. There is definitely a hint of Thrash on their third demo, 2015’s The Stand, but that is not the whole story. The title track, which opens the demo, is mid-paced with throaty, growled vocals and reminds me of Visigoth’s "Iron Brotherhood" (the one from the Vengeance demo more than the version on The Revenant King). I wouldn’t say it is as good especially the vocals which sound a bit limited. Next up is "Unleash Hell" a speedy, Judas Priest-inspired anthem and that is followed by "Tower of Power" which combines the slow moodiness of "The Stand" and the heart-pumping tempos of "Unleash Hell." The riffs are decent and the production is quite good though a bit too modern for my taste. The vocals are probably my biggest hurdle, as they just never seemed to gel with any of the songs. I won’t call them bad, because they aren’t, but they didn’t do it for me. Otherwise, it’s clear the guys in Freedomination know their way around their instruments and The Stand is promising enough that I’ll be watching for their debut album. Fans of Traditional Heavy Metal with a modern sound should give these guys a listen. |
